Marissa Good is a Violence Prevention Program Coordinator at the Women’s Resource and Action Center (WRAC) at the University of Iowa. Within this position, Marissa helps design, coordinate, and implement gender and sexual violence prevention programming for individuals across the University of Iowa campus. This includes trainings and workshops on topics such as bystander intervention, consent, healthy relationships, and dismantling rape culture.
